Spring Cloud是一系列框架的有序集合。它利用Spring Boot的开发便利性巧妙地简化了分布式系统基础设施的开发,如服务发现注册、配置中心、消息总线、负载均衡、断路器、数据监控等,都可以用Spring Boot的开发风格做到一键启动和部署。
微服务的框架那么多比如:dubbo、Kubernetes,为什么就要使用Spring Cloud的呢?
- 产出于spring大家族,spring在企业级开发框架中无人能敌,来头很大,可以保证后续的更新、完善。比如dubbo现在就差不多死了
- 有spring Boot 这个独立干将可以省很多事,大大小小的活spring boot都搞的挺不错。
- 作为一个微服务治理的大家伙,考虑的很全面,几乎服务治理的方方面面都考虑到了,方便开发开箱即用。
- Spring Cloud 活跃度很高,教程很丰富,遇到问题很容易找到解决方案
- 轻轻松松几行代码就完成了熔断、均衡负责、服务中心的各种平台功能
然而市面上关于Spring Cloud 学习资料少之又少,要么是黑白枯燥的电子书,要么是支离破碎的博客 没有形成一个完整的知识体系,不易于大家进行系统的学习,所以今天给大家免费分享的这个关于Spring Cloud微服务架构的学习笔记,图文结合,内容详细,非常适合再学习Spring Cloud微服务架构的朋友观看!
系统化的学习才能更好理解
- 微服务—注册与发现篇(Eureka,Ribbon)
- 微服务—Spring Cloud Netflix篇(Feign,Hystrix)
- 微服务—微服务网关篇(基于Nginx,微服务网关Zuul,微服务网关GateWay)
- 微服务—Spring Cloud Stream篇
由于篇幅原因,为了不影响阅读在这就展示了整个目录和内容截图,这份已经整理成完整文档的Spring Cloud 微服务架构, 获取方式- 文末免费获取